目的探讨螨变应原Der p2经聚乳酸-羟基乙酸共聚物(PLGA)包载合成的纳米疫苗特异性免疫治疗小鼠过敏性鼻炎的疗效及机制。方法取雄性SPF级BALB/c小鼠30只,4~6周龄。随机分为5组,即正常组、模型组、空白PLGA治疗组、螨抗原纳米疫苗治疗组(PLGA-DP2治疗组)及螨重组蛋白Der p2治疗组,每组6只。按常规方法建立尘螨过敏性鼻炎小鼠动物模型。建模成功后,空白PLGA治疗组、PLGA-DP2治疗组和螨重组蛋白Der p2治疗组分别使用空PLGA、PLGA-Der p2纳米疫苗(含50μg Der p2蛋白)和50μg螨重组蛋白Der p2经小鼠腹部皮下注射进行免疫治疗,每隔3 d注射1次,共治疗5次。治疗结束后,取螨变应原粗浸液200μg分别滴鼻激发小鼠,激发结束后处死小鼠。在小鼠激发后的30 min内,观察并记录各组小鼠鼻部症状(喷嚏次数、搔鼻及鼻分泌物量)评分情况;检测血清中过敏原特异性抗体(Ig E)及细胞因子[白细胞介素(IL)-2、IL-4、IL-10和γ干扰素(INF-γ)]水平;观察鼻黏膜组织形态学变化。结果螨抗原纳米疫苗PLGA-DP2载药量13.6%,包封率88.4%;纳米粒直径为200~400 nm。治疗后小鼠鼻部症状评分,PLGA-DP2治疗组鼻痒(0.67±0.52)分,喷嚏(1.00±0.63)分,清涕(1.67±0.41)分;螨重组蛋白Der p2治疗组分别为(0.83±0.41)分、(1.50±0.55)分、(0.83±0.75)分。明显低于模型组,且PLGA-DP2治疗组降低更明显(P<0.05)。PLGA-DP2治疗组和螨重组蛋白Der p2治疗组与模型组比较,血清特异性Ig E及IL-4水平方面均明显降低,PLGADP2治疗组降低更显著(P<0.05);而IL-2、IL-10和INF-γ水平显著增加,PLGA-DP2治疗组增加更显著(P<0.05)。PLGA-DP2治疗组小鼠鼻黏膜病理表现,上皮细胞基本排列整齐,组织结构清晰,相对模型组黏膜下层嗜酸性粒细胞、中性粒细胞等炎性细胞减少,鼻黏膜纤毛结构相对比较完整,黏膜基层肿大程度减轻;基本与正常组一致。结论尘螨变应原纳米疫苗加以PLGA为佐剂可有效地抑制小鼠过敏性鼻炎的炎症反应,极大地提高了过敏原疫苗的疗效。 Objective To investigate the therapeutic effect and mechanism of mite allergen Der p2 immunotherapy on allergic rhinitis in mice induced by polylactic acid-glycolic acid copolymer (PLGA). Methods Thirty male SPF BALB / c mice were aged from 4 to 6 weeks old. The mice were randomly divided into 5 groups: normal group, model group, blank PLGA treatment group, mite antigen nano vaccine treatment group (PLGA-DP2 treatment group) and mite recombinant protein Der p2 treatment group, 6 rats in each group. According to the conventional method, an animal model of dust mite allergic rhinitis was established. After successful modeling, empty PLGA, PLGA-Der p2 nano vaccine (containing 50 μg Der p2 protein) and 50 μg mite recombinant protein Der p2 were treated with empty PLGA, PLGA-DP2 and Der p2 treated groups respectively Subcutaneous injection of mice for immunotherapy, every 3 d injection 1, a total of 5 treatment. After the treatment, 200μg of crude extract of mite allergen was taken to excite the mice intranasally, and the mice were killed after the stimulation. Within 30 minutes after the mice were challenged, nasal symptom scores (number of sneezing, nasal and nasal discharge) were observed and recorded. Serum allergen-specific antibodies (Ig E) and cytokines (IL-2, IL-4, IL-10 and IFN-γ) in the nasal mucosa of the nasal mucosa. The morphological changes of nasal mucosa were observed. Results The mite antigen nanoparticle PLGA-DP2 drug loading was 13.6% and encapsulation efficiency was 88.4%. The diameter of nanoparticle was 200-400 nm. The scores of nasal symptoms, the nasal itching (0.67 ± 0.52), sneezing (1.00 ± 0.63), and clear nasal discharge (1.67 ± 0.41) in PLGA-DP2 treatment group were significantly higher than those in the control group 0.83 ± 0.41) points, (1.50 ± 0.55) points, (0.83 ± 0.75) points. Significantly lower than the model group, and PLGA-DP2 treatment group decreased more significantly (P <0.05). Compared with model group, the levels of serum specific IgE and IL-4 in PLGA-DP2 treatment group and mite recombinant protein Der p2 treatment group were significantly decreased (P <0.05), while those in PLGADP2 treatment group were significantly lower (P <0.05) The level of IL-10 and INF-γ increased significantly, while PLGA-DP2 increased more significantly (P <0.05). The histopathology of nasal mucosa in mice treated with PLGA-DP2 showed that the epithelial cells were arranged neatly and the histological structure was clear. Compared with the model group, the number of inflammatory cells such as eosinophils and neutrophils in the submucosa decreased, the structure of nasal mucosa was relatively intact, Mucosal swelling of the basement to reduce; basic and normal group. Conclusion Dust mite allergen vaccine with PLGA adjuvant can effectively inhibit the allergic rhinitis in mice and greatly improve the efficacy of allergen vaccine.
